diff --git a/package-lock.json b/package-lock.json index dbffbd21..a3a96d52 100644 --- a/package-lock.json +++ b/package-lock.json @@ -1,12 +1,12 @@ { "name": "mavedb-ui", - "version": "2025.0.0", + "version": "2025.1.0", "lockfileVersion": 3, "requires": true, "packages": { "": { "name": "mavedb-ui", - "version": "2025.0.0", + "version": "2025.1.0", "dependencies": { "@fontsource/raleway": "^5.0.16", "axios": "^1.6.2", diff --git a/package.json b/package.json index 5bf82674..c8810d7a 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"mavedb-ui", - "version": "2025.0.0", + "version": "2025.1.0", "private": true, "scripts": { "build": "vite build --mode=${MODE=live}", diff --git a/src/assets/layout.css b/src/assets/layout.css index 75562cb3..f745f02e 100644 --- a/src/assets/layout.css +++ b/src/assets/layout.css @@ -15,6 +15,7 @@ } .mave-screen-title-bar { + align-items: center; display: flex; flex-direction: row; justify-content: space-between; @@ -24,6 +25,10 @@ margin: 10px 0; } +.mave-screen-title { + flex: 0 0 auto; +} + .mave-screen-title-controls { flex: 0 0 auto; } diff --git a/src/components/CalibrationTable.vue b/src/components/CalibrationTable.vue new file mode 100644 index 00000000..f266a614 --- /dev/null +++ b/src/components/CalibrationTable.vue @@ -0,0 +1,103 @@ + + + + + diff --git a/src/components/CollectionAdder.vue b/src/components/CollectionAdder.vue new file mode 100644 index 00000000..40d26c84 --- /dev/null +++ b/src/components/CollectionAdder.vue @@ -0,0 +1,268 @@ + + + + + diff --git a/src/components/CollectionBadge.vue b/src/components/CollectionBadge.vue new file mode 100644 index 00000000..ef8790bf --- /dev/null +++ b/src/components/CollectionBadge.vue @@ -0,0 +1,54 @@ + + + + + diff --git a/src/components/CollectionCreator.vue b/src/components/CollectionCreator.vue new file mode 100644 index 00000000..cca838ae --- /dev/null +++ b/src/components/CollectionCreator.vue @@ -0,0 +1,264 @@ +